The DC system ground fault tester (split type) is developed and produced using phase advance processing technology and data transfer algorithm technology. This product is between the two types of online and portable, the use method is portable, and the performance is online. The instrument has the characteristics of high detection sensitivity, strong anti-interference ability, small size, light weight and convenient use. When looking for a ground fault in the DC system, there is no need to disconnect the power supply, and the grounding point can be located. The instrument can detect the grounding resistance of the DC system, and provides a reliable and high-accuracy detection instrument for the search and location of the ground fault of the power DC system.
1. This instrument is divided into (transmitter) and (analyzer). The transmitter takes power directly from the bus, without external AC or battery power supply, and the operation is more convenient;
2. It solves the virtual grounding with poor insulation, high resistance grounding, multi-point grounding, single-point grounding, low resistance grounding, direct grounding, mixed line grounding, loop grounding, capacitor grounding, channeling AC grounding, transistor isolation grounding, etc. All failures;
3. The ground fault of the DC system is completely eliminated, free from the interference of large capacitors distributed on site, and the fault is accurately locked in a small area and located;
4. Accurately detect the magnitude of the leakage current of the line, and quickly and accurately locate the fault point according to the magnitude of the leakage current before and after the ground fault point;
5. DC systems below 250V share a set of DC grounding detectors, and there are no other special requirements for DC voltage;
6. Signal output power: <0.15W, with built-in current limiting protection, which has no influence on relay protection, automation devices, and operating circuits, and is safe to use;
7. Intelligent current clamp, automatic detection of the open and closed state of large and small current clamps, unified interface of large and small clamps;
8. It can adapt to grounding caused by AC and DC channeling, ring network power supply grounding, diode isolation power supply grounding, high resistance grounding;
9. It can detect the ground fault of the battery; detect the value of the bus capacitance;
10. No installation, no power failure, no wire throwing, no disconnection, no shaking of insulation, fast positioning of ground faults;

1. Transmitter
①Working voltage: Take electricity directly from the bus (working voltage is 30V~280V)
②Voltage measurement range: 0-250V
③Voltage measurement accuracy: 0.5%
④The working mode of the electric bridge: unbalanced bridge
⑤Detection range of busbar grounding resistance: 0-999kΩ
⑥Measuring accuracy of busbar grounding resistance: ≤10%±2kΩ
⑦ Power consumption: less than 10W
⑧ Dimensions: 163×215×66mm
⑨Weight Amount: 1㎏
⑩ Adaptation temperature: -10℃±50℃
2. Analyzer
①Working voltage: 12V (working with lithium battery, working voltage is 9.6V~12.6V)
②Branch ground resistance detection range: 0-300kΩ
③Measurement accuracy of branch ground resistance: 0-100kΩ ≤10%±2kΩ
100-300kΩ Display specific value
④Leakage current detection sensitivity: less than 0.1mA
⑤Measurement accuracy: 100%
⑥Alarm mode: data
⑦ Power consumption: less than 1W
⑧ Dimensions: 163×215×66mm
⑨Weight: 1kg
⑩ Adaptation temperature: -10℃±50℃
⑪Working power supply: Lithium battery power supply (12V 3100mAh rechargeable)
